Medical Term:

anaclitic

Pronunciation: an′ă-klit′ik

Definition: Leaning or depending upon; in psychoanalysis, relating to the dependence of the infant on the mother or mother substitute.

See: anaclitic depression

[G. ana, toward, + klinō, to lean]
